Esio Trot by: Roald Dahl

Isaac Ho's book review

This story is about a little tortoise named Alfie. Its owner was a widow named Mrs Silver. She wanted Alfie to grow bigger. One day, Mrs Silver was talking to Mr Hoppy her neighbour and she asked him how to make Alfie grow bigger.

Mr Hoppy gave her a piece of paper, it read "Esio Trot, Esio Trot ...". Mr Hoppy told her that it was written backwards. He told her to read it to Alfie three times a day. Mr Hoppy went to every petshops in town to find similar tortoises but 2 ounces more than Alfie's weight. He lowered a new tortoise by the end of each week to Mrs Silver's garden. By the end of the seventh week, it weighed 27 ounces which was twice of Alfie's weight. One afternoon, Mrs Silver invited Mr Hoppy to her house because Alfie grew bigger, so he asked Mrs Silver to marry him.

And a few week later they got married and lived happily ever after. And as for Alfie, he was bought by a little girl called Roberta.

I like this book as it is interesting and has a very happy ending.
